Hello Omer
I've been tackling this issue myself recently. I started by trying
some historical instructions for fret placement (found on the The
Lute Society of America Fret Placement Spreadsheet):

http://www.cs.dartmouth.edu/~lsa/download/index.html

I found, after a lot of trial and error, that Gerle's instructions
led to more-or-less 1/6 comma, which is more-or-less what I wanted.

An easier way of achieving 1/6 comma (and 1/4 comma) is very clearly
explained on David Van Ooijen's site:

http://home.planet.nl/~ooije006/david/writings/meantone_f.html
